Output 6598983a1ab33649f38e86005e81a0fbe67342a94baf863574aa166c9338656b:26

value
62802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aecfb33de6c14d3ef6e7ceaa7dd387323d5eed99 OP_EQUAL
address
3HdLKBYV1FYGGw6VrseR83g7tzidCh6Nzk
transaction
6598983a1ab33649f38e86005e81a0fbe67342a94baf863574aa166c9338656b
spent
true